About the Role
Reporting to the Interiors Principal this role is perfect for an Interior designer who is looking for an active role in a studio and is wanting to immerse themselves in a nurturing environment. You will be given opportunities to contribute and work across all stages of the project. In this role your day to day will see you:
- Collaborating with architects and landscape architects to develop innovative design solutions.
- Utilising Revit for concept development, modelling and documentation
- Participating in site visits and stakeholder meetings, while implementing design solutions for problems that arise on-site.
- Researching and specifying materials, finishes, furnishings, and fixtures in line with project budgets and design direction.
The key selection criteria and experience our client is as follows:
- Formal qualification/degree in Interior Design
- Minimum of 2 years post-graduate industry experience
- Proficiency in Revit (minimum 2 years post-graduate experience)
- Demonstrated expertise in multi-residential and build-to-rent projects is a must.
- Exceptional design, technical, and documentation skills
- Strong verbal and written communication abilities
- Meticulous attention to detail and design resolution
- Enthusiastic, positive attitude, and collaborative mindset
- Organizational and time management skills, with a keen eye for detail
